The leading provider of Cyber Risk Intelligence solutions, Bitsight introduced the next-generation internet scanning Bitsight Groma in May 2024. This technology continuously scans the entire internet to discover assets, collect asset attribution evidence, and identify an ever-growing set of security observations, such as vulnerabilities and misconfigurations.  Groma’s scanning activities presently encompass:


  • 40 million-plus monitored organizations
  • 250 million-plus host names
  • 4 billion-plus routable IPv4 and IPv6 addresses

The Dynamic Vulnerability Exploit (DVE) score, powered by Bitsight AI, reflects the probability of a vulnerability being exploited by malicious actors over the course of 90 days.

This is a stack-based buffer overflow in Ivanti Connect Secure, Ivanti Policy Secure, and Ivanti Neurons for ZTA gateways, which allows unauthenticated attackers to achieve remote code execution. PoCs are available for CVE-2025-0282, which has been actively exploited in the wild. Bitsight also detected at least one threat actor attempting to sell a PoC for CVE-2025-0282.

This vulnerability allows authentication bypass using an alternate path or channel, which a remote attacker could leverage to gain super-admin privileges via crafted requests to the Node.js websocket module. It affects FortiOS version 7.0.0 through 7.0.16 and FortiProxy version 7.0.0 through 7.0.19 and 7.2.0 through 7.2.12.

This is a privilege escalation vulnerability in Palo Alto Networks PAN-OS software that has been actively exploited in the wild.
